来源:振强安卓网 更新:2024-03-20 15:02:44
用手机看
2788算24点有几种算法?这是很多人心中的疑问。作为一名数学老师,我将为您解答这个问题。
一、暴力穷举法
暴力穷举法是最直观的方法。它通过遍历所有可能的情况,找出能够组成24点的表达式。具体步骤如下:
1.从给定的四个数字中任选两个数字,并选择一个运算符(+、-、*、/)进行计算。
2.将计算结果与剩下的两个数字再次使用上述方式进行计算。
3.最后得到的结果如果等于24,则记录下这个表达式。
二、递归回溯法
递归回溯法是另一种常见的解题方法。它通过不断尝试不同的运算顺序和组合,找出能够得到24点的表达式。具体步骤如下:
1.将给定的四个数字进行全排列,得到所有可能的数字序列。
2.对于每一个数字序列,尝试不同的运算符顺序和括号位置,计算出结果。
3.如果存在某个结果等于24,则记录下这个表达式。
三、数学原理法
除了暴力穷举法和递归回溯法,还有一种更高效的解题方法,即数学原理法。这种方法基于数学原理,通过分析运算规律,找出能够得到24点的表达式。具体步骤如下: